    Quote Originally Posted by TheNatural21 View Post
    Stag's website shows the "10S" with a 22" barrel and the "10" with a 24" barrel. The .308 caliber models from Stag seem to use a similar naming system where "S" appears to mean "shorter". I'm guessing there's a typo with barrel lengths in the OP?
    Yeah, all models here:
    https://www.stagarms.com/AR10-rifles/

    L = Left hand
    S = Short (22'')
    nothing = normal length (24''), right hand

    For 308, barrel length are 4'' smaller, so 16'' for S model and 18'' for normal length. That's why they need different barrels for make them NR in canada. Considering the price is the same between the S and normal length, it shouldn't be much more expensive to add another inch to the normal length.

    Export update

    We have spoken with State yesterday and they have confirmed the remaining permits for June and July will be released at the end of this week. Given that this is the Labor Day long weekend we most likely expect to see these released in the system on Tuesday.
    A conservative estimate or ETA on shipping these exports out to customers will be mid September by the time everything clears customs and arrives in Sherwood Park. If we can make things move any quicker, we will let everyone know. All Stag products will be coming in as well as additional receiver sets and build kits. We apologize for the delays and thank everyone for their patience and understanding.


    Further update:

    All Russian articles on the USML are now sanctioned as well. This now prohibits the export of Chinese and Russian firearms, barrels, magazines, ammunition, brakes etc. Please do not purchase or import these products from the US as they will not be able to be exported.
